Hi, Im Olivier. Welcome to Oxford Online English! In this lesson, you can learn about sentence structure in English. Youll learn how to construct all kinds of sentences in English, from the simplest possible sentences, to long, complex sentences which contain many different ideas. To begin, a question: Whats the simplest sentence you can make in English? What does every sentence in English need? Every sentence needs a verb. The simplest sentence is an imperative, which means when you tell someone to do something. For example: Run! Leave! Work! These are the simplest complete sentences you can make in English; theyre just one word long! Of course, most sentences are longer than this. Most sentences that are longer than one word also need a noun before the verb. This noun is the subject. With a subject plus a verb, you can make simple sentences like: He runs. She left.
